Match Limitations
A player will only be able to enter one regular doubles (Boys or Girls) and one Mixed; with a total entry limit of two doubles. This is due to the limited schedule for our two day tournament.

ONE ON ONE DOUBLES TOURNEY, FRIDAY 9-14 @ EMBRY RIDDLE U. IN DAYTONA BEACH
Ed Krass' One on One Doubles Tournament at Embry Riddle University in Daytona Beach is the perfect tuneup for the Doubles State Closed. The unique concept is sweeping the country where players compete crosscourt and must serve and volley. The very reasonable price of $10 includes multiple round robin matches, food, jazz music and prizes.
The event starts at 4:30 and ends at 7:30. It's just a couple of miles away from the Florida Tennis Center. Contact Andy Gladstone at 386-671-8931 or gladstone@florida.usta.com for more information.
